8.2.3 逻辑层排查:寄存器映射表对齐验证 在嵌入式系统、SoC验证、FPGA软硬协同调试,乃至现代AI加速器的固件开发中,有一类故障如幽灵般难以捕捉:系统功能看似正常,但某条DMA通道偶尔丢包、某个中断响应延迟数十微秒、或是寄存器读写值在特定时序下突兀翻转——而JTAG全速运行时一切如常,一旦切入单步调试,现象即刻消失。这类问题不源于硬件电气缺陷,也不出自算法逻辑错误,它蛰伏于一个更隐蔽的断层带:寄存器映射表(Register Map Table)与实际硬件寄存器物理布局之间的语义错位。 你或许会说:“寄存器地址不是芯片手册白纸黑字写的吗?照着填进驱动头文件不就完了?” 可现实远比手册残酷。手册是静态快照;硅片是动态实体。